    "Why, then, do the nations not realize and accept the approach of this climax of judgment? It is because they have not heeded the world wide advertising of Christ’s return and his second Presence. Since long before World War I Jehovah’s witnesses pointed to 1914 as the time for this great event to occur."

    (WT 1954 June 15 p. 370)






    The WTS taught;


    The time of the Lord’s second presence dates from 1874...

    (The Harp of God 1921 p. 231)


    The Scriptures show that the second presence (of the Lord) was due in 1874... This proof shows that the Lord has been present since 1874...

    (WT March 1, 1923 p. 67)


    Surely there is not the slightest room for doubt that in the mind of a truly consecrated child of God that the Lord Jesus Christ is present and has been since 1874.

    (WT January 1, 1924 p. 5)


    The second coming of the Lord therefore began in 1874...

    (Creation 1927 pp. 289, 291, 297, 298, 318)


    The Scriptural proof is that the second presence of the Lord Jesus Christ began in 1874 A.D.

    (Prophecy 1929 p. 65)


    In fact from 1889 until 1930, “Jesus has been present since 1914” The Golden Age magazine (1930 p.503)", the WTS taught that 1874 was date of the second presence. Didn't anyone notice that in 1954 they tried to change history? Tried to make us think that 1914 was always the date that they taught as the second presence?

    For them to say JW's pointed to 1914 ahead of time is wrong. JW's didn't even exist until 1931. (The "Watchtower Society" and "Bible Students" existed, but there was no such thing as JW's.)

    Before 1914, they believed Christ was invisibly present. They believed the end of the present system would come in 1914.

    Now of course, they say they REALLY meant that Christ would arrive invisibly in 1914.

    It's revisionist history.
